FNF Unloaded: BF Cover is a browser-based rhythm game inspired by the popular Friday Night Funkin series. In this arcade-style music game, players step into the role of Boyfriend and engage in a musical rap battle against an opponent. The game uses the song "Unloaded" from TheBlueHatted's FNF Online mod, offering a catchy and energetic soundtrack. Its simple yet engaging premise makes it accessible for quick play sessions, while the rhythm-based challenge appeals to fans of music and timing games. The game is free to play and requires no downloads, allowing anyone with a keyboard and internet connection to jump right in.
Players use the arrow keys on their keyboard to match on-screen musical prompts that scroll in time with the song. Each correctly timed press keeps the rhythm flowing and earns points toward outperforming the opponent. The goal is to hit as many notes accurately as possible to win the rap battle. The game is designed for desktop use, and a keyboard is essential for precise input. Starting with easier modes helps players learn the timing before progressing to more challenging arrangements. Full-screen mode is available to minimize distractions and improve focus during gameplay.
FNF Unloaded: BF Cover offers three distinct game modes, each with unique difficulty levels and song arrangements that provide variety and replayability. The game is completely browser-based, meaning no downloads or installations are required to play. It supports full-screen mode for a more immersive experience. The controls are straightforward, using only the arrow keys, making it easy to pick up for players of all skill levels. The catchy music and rhythm-based gameplay keep the experience engaging, and the multiple modes encourage players to improve their timing and accuracy over time.
To excel in FNF Unloaded: BF Cover, start with the easiest mode to get a feel for the timing and note patterns. Practice regularly to build muscle memory and improve your reaction speed. Pay close attention to the visual cues on screen and try to anticipate the next notes. If you miss a sequence, stay calm and focus on the upcoming notes rather than dwelling on mistakes. Playing in full-screen mode can help reduce distractions and improve your concentration. Finally, take short breaks between attempts to avoid fatigue and maintain peak performance.
